Major Study./Computer Science

윈도우7 IIS를 이용하여 FTP 서버 설치하기

sosal 2014. 7. 18. 09:47
반응형

/*

 * http://sosal.kr/

 * made by so_Sal

 */

 

 

 

상용화 되어있는 FTP 프로그램들은 항시 돌려놓기 불편하고, 버그도 많고 불안정하죠.

 

윈도우에서 제공되는 FTP 서버를 사용해보도록 합시다.

 

 

 

제어판 -> 프로그램 및 기능 -> Windows 기능 사용/사용 안함





  

 

 

'Windows 기능 사용/사용 안함' 메뉴에 들어가시면

아래 '인터넷 정보 서비스' 아래에 FTP 관련된 메뉴에 체크를 해줍니다.

 

 



  

 

아래와 같이 뜨는 기능 변경 대기시간을 기다려 주세요.

 



  

 

 

Windows 관리기능에 IIS 관리 콘솔을 추가하셨기 때문에

'제어판 -> 관리도구'에 들어가시면 IIS(인터넷 정보 서비스) 관리자가 생성됩니다.

 


 

 

 

 

 

IIS(인터넷 정보 서비스) 관리자를 실행하시고,

왼쪽 사용자 리스트를 우클릭 하시고 'FTP 사이트 추가'를 클릭해주세요.

 



 

 

 

 

 

FTP 사이트 추가를 눌러주시고, 

아래 FTP 사이트 정보를 입력해주세요.

콘텐츠 디렉터리는 FTP 서버의 루트(최상위 기본 폴더)가 될 것입니다.

 



 

 

 

 

IP 주소에 자신의 IP를 입력하세요. 입력하지 않으시면 LocalHost 주소로 인식합니다.

(자신의 IP를 모르신다면, 시작->실행->'cmd' 입력 후, 콘솔창에서 ipconfig 명령어를 치시면 주소가 뜹니다.)

SSL [Secure Sockets Layer] 보안설정도 수정할 수 있습니다.

 



 

 

 

익명은 사용자 계정 로그인 권한 없이 FTP에 접근을 허용하는것이며

기본을 선택하였을 땐, 권한부여 아래 지정한 사용자, 모든사용자 등등 또다른 메뉴가 나타납니다.

여기서 권한설정을 해주시고 사용권한까지 체크해주시고 FTP 사이트 추가를 마치시면 됩니다.

 

'읽기'는 다운로드의 권한을 의미하며, '쓰기'는 업로드 권한을 의미합니다.




 

--- 여기까지 FTP 사이트 추가 완료 ---





아래 목록에서 FTP 서버가 추가된 것을 확인하실 수 있습니다.

 



  

 

FTP 디렉터리 검색을 클릭하시면, 콘솔로 FTP 접속을 했을 때, 화면의 스타일을

MS-DOS모드로 할것인지, UNIX모드로 할것인 지 설정을 하실 수 있습니다.

기본은 MS-DOS 이지만, 아무래도 개발자라면 UNIX 모드가 훨씬 편하겠죠?








FTP 사이트 추가는 끝났습니다. 아래와 같이 접속하셔서 FTP 서버가 동작하는지 확인하세요.

ftp://localhost/

ftp:// ip주소 /

ftp://192.168.0.1/

 

위와 같이 테스트 하시면 됩니다.